From the new Leon Switch facebook page:
Thanks all for the comments it means soo much to know that people care and are interested
To clear up a few things....
I will be doing a bit of both, DnB and Dubstep (140) and I will continue to just write what I enjoy, whether that's a 140 sluggish thing or a pretty tune with vocals. I am planning to make some drum and bass again, but I don't think I will be going back to the heavy distorted amen drums and distorted 808's, although I will always love that stuff.
I have already been working with my vocalist Alys (Can't Sleep, Time Flies) on some new bits, 140 and DnB that I'm really excited about, and will at some point post some clips...
I'm also in the process of signing some tunes to DjDistance's imprint the almighty 'Chestplate' which I am really stoked about as its a label I have respected and wanted to be on for a long time.
With regards to Osiris music uk and RuffCut, I am no longer a part of this. It's a long story that doesn't need to be told, but I hope that they do well and continue to put out cool music.
Sorry for the over long status update. If you've got to here then thanks for listening and your continued support!
Much love and Bigup!!!
Leon
and then in the comments:
Thanks again for all your kind words There will be no more KM releases. I have 2 more gigs as Kryptic Minds, the last being on the 28th December in Sopot, Poland. All of my upcoming releases will be under Leon Switch. Bigup and thanks again!
